More data means better agricultural decisions

Agricultural decisions revolve around data, and more data means better agricultural decisions. IoT devices have revolutionized the way crucial data is collected by farmers. Sensor fusion technology can help the farming community gather real-time data on nutrient levels, soil moisture, weather conditions, and crop health.

AgTech boosts productivity

Since agriculture involves diverse processes that span from farm to the market, technology is needed to boost productivity. The below-mentioned processes can get support from AgTech exemplifying the role of technology in agriculture in India.

Supply chain - IoT enhances supply chain management by providing real-time visibility. Sensors track produce, monitor conditions like temperature and humidity, and optimize routes. This data-driven approach minimizes delays, reduces waste, improves accuracy, and boosts overall productivity.
 
Precision farming - Precision farming leverages technology like GPS, IoT, and drones to optimize agricultural practices. Farmers use data to precisely manage inputs such as water, fertilizers, and pesticides tailored to specific areas of their fields. This targeted approach minimizes waste, increases crop yields, reduces environmental impact, and boosts overall productivity. Precision agriculture techniques put farmers in a better position to make informed decisions based on real-time data, leading to more efficient and sustainable agriculture.

Data analytics – These IT solutions help the farmers realize the tremendous potential of data-driven insights for optimizing yields, resource allocation, and sustainability in farming practices. Data analytics help the farming community realize the true potential of precision farming.

Data collection – IT solutions are needed to integrate high-precision positioning systems like GPS, geo-mapping, IoT sensors, and electronic communication systems in agricultural machinery, which help in collecting a large amount of data, as well as navigate and position the machinery from anywhere with higher accuracy. Drones can be used to prepare accurate maps that provide details on terrain, topography, moisture content, organic matter, and other important elements.
